2. Features of Trezor Login:

  • Hardware Security: Trezor's login process revolves around the use of a physical hardware wallet. This ensures that private keys, essential for authorizing transactions, are stored offline, significantly reducing the risk of online threats associated with hot wallets.

  • User Authentication: The Trezor login involves user authentication through a Personal Identification Number (PIN). This PIN adds an extra layer of security, ensuring that even if the hardware wallet falls into unauthorized hands, access to the stored digital assets remains protected.

  • Secure Display Confirmation: Trezor's hardware wallet features a small display, allowing users to confirm and verify transactions directly on the device. This feature ensures that users have visual confirmation of the actions they are authorizing during the login process.

3. Setting Up Trezor Login:

  • Connecting the Hardware Wallet: The Trezor login process begins with connecting the hardware wallet to a computer or mobile device using the provided USB cable. This establishes a secure connection between the hardware wallet and the device.

  • Installing Trezor Bridge: Trezor Bridge, a secure communication link, is installed during the setup to facilitate the exchange of information between the hardware wallet and the device interface.

  • Entering the PIN: Users enter their Personal Identification Number (PIN) during the Trezor login process. This PIN serves as the first layer of authentication, ensuring that only authorized users can access the stored digital assets.

4. Security Measures in Trezor Login:

  • PIN Protection: The Trezor login process relies on the use of a PIN, adding a critical layer of protection to the hardware wallet. This PIN is known only to the user and acts as a barrier against unauthorized access.

  • Device Authentication: The physical nature of the Trezor hardware wallet ensures that users are physically present to authenticate login attempts. This eliminates the risk of remote attacks and enhances the overall security of the login process.
